A meticulously crafted villa graces the southwestern shores of Belvedere Island, with unobstructed views spanning the San Francisco skyline to the Golden Gate Bridge, Sausalito, and Mount Tamalpais. Designed by architect Andrew Skurman and completed in 2008 by Red Horse Constructors, the estate channels the elegance of Portofino's historic villas through centuries-old patterned oak floors, hand-hewn cobblestone, and terra cotta finishes. A rare private pier, boat dock with lift, and boathouse extend onto San Francisco Bay, while a Swiss-engineered elevator glides from the gated entry to the front door. The full-floor primary suite offers sweeping water views, dual bathrooms, and a flexible adjoining room. Two additional ensuite bedrooms, an entertainment room with dry bar, and direct beach access complete the lower level. A detached guest casita, soundproofed garage, and included fifty-one-foot motor yacht with a Pier 39 slip round out this rare bayfront legacy.
